Internal Pitt Funding Programs
Pitt Momentum Funds
The Pitt Momentum Funds are the University's internal research funding mechanism and are awarded in three different tiers:
- Priming Grants—support significant and innovative scholarship by individual or groups of faculty at all ranks at the University of Pittsburgh, with a particular focus on early career faculty and areas where external funding is extremely limited.
- Teaming Grants—support the formation of new multi-disciplinary collaborations to successfully pursue large-scale external funding.
- Scaling Grants—enable multi-disciplinary teams to competitively scale their research efforts in targeted pursuit of large-scale external funding.
Competitive Medical Research Fund (CMRF)
The CMRF program provides funds for junior, independent scientists to develop the preliminary data and refinement of procedures and hypotheses that will enable the submission of highly competitive applications to national funding sources.
Health Sciences Bridge Funding Program
The Bridge Funding Program provides funds to faculty members within the six schools of the health sciences to support a project that has a high probability of receiving external funding, but has yet to be funded.
